The Kansas City Art Institute (KCAI) is a private art school in Kansas City, Missouri. The college was founded in 1885 and is an accredited by the National Association of Schools of Art and Design and Higher Learning Commission .

Kansas City Art Institute is a private institution that was founded in 1885. It has a total undergraduate enrollment of 726 (fall 2022), and the setting is Urban.
Located in the heart of Kansas City and easily accessible to like attractions (two art museums in walking distance) the Art Institute is an amazing place. They are home to a hands on, multi-approach system to teaching art, offer classes to all ages and is an accredited college.
